I will govern Imo from Imo, not Abuja, PDP is the only party Imo people are looking up to – Samdaddy

       BY MUNA  OKERE / OWERRI
.
Governorship Candidate of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), Imo State, Senator Samuel Nnaeneka Anyanwu (Samdaddy) has made a promise to reside in Imo State to govern the state and not from Abuja.
.
Anyanwu gave the assurance at the party secretariat during a the formal decamping of 4700 from other political parties into the PDP fold.
.
The ‘decampees’ who declared their passion to work for the success of PDP and Samdaddy in the November 11, 2023 governorship election were formally received at the event.
.
Apparently berating Governor Hope Uzodimma who is known to spend more of his time in Abuja and only visits Imo State occasionally, making some sections of Imolites and Nigerians to term him “Abuja Governor”, Anyanwu said, “I have to stay close to the people I am governing to understand their problem.”
.
Acknowledging that there are three distinct tiers of government, local government being closest to the people , the PDP guber candidate said, “Within six months in office, I will conduct local government election, ensuring that all due process were followed.”
.
He said “over N2.6b monthly allocation to the 27 LGAs of the state has remained unaccounted for by the present government, Yet Imo State is the 9th highest indebted state, with over N207b, among the 36 states of the country.
Speaking on insecurity, he said his believes in the carrot and stick approach, promising to grant amnesty  to agitators and other militant groups.
On education, Anyanwu likened the state of public schools in the state to graveyard and promised that his administration would declare a state of emergency in the education and health sectors by resuscitating the health centres across the state as well as breaking the jinx in the employment of medical doctors which has existed since 2009.
.
Fielding questions from newsmen during the event, Director, Special Duties, Imo State Campaign Council of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), Hon. Jeff Emeka Nwachukwu, described PDP as “the only party which Imo people are looking up to change Imo State and make it safe again.
“You can see we are very prepared. We have a governorship candidate that is tested. A former two-term local government chairman, a two-term House of Assembly member, former Senator, a man who knows the problem of Imo and has the capacity to govern the state.”
